Lifting
the Burden: Full Report An evaluation of the impact and
effectiveness of the Quaker Housing Trust, 1967-1997 by Bridget
Franklin, Pauline Papps and Robert Smith, Centre for Housing Management
and Development, Cardiff University. Pub. May 2000. The Trust is
an active expression of Quaker faith and practice and this report
is a unique history of a unique and effective agency. Includes:
history and methodology of QHT, six case studies, recommendations,
questionnaires, application and decision making processes, and more.
£10.00 inc p&p.

"What
a Shame it has had to Close": Report on the closure
process of a Quaker-run Accommodation Scheme for Older People. Sue
Swann. Nov 2002. Case Study on why and how a residential care home
was closed. Free to QHT-supported housing projects; £2.50
inc p&p to other housing projects.
